Letter 195-196 John Smith in Fort St. George to the Court requesting his appointment as successor to Mr Pigot on the Council of the Presidency of Fort St. George be approved.
Letter 208 George Clifford and Sons, George, John and Henry at Amsterdam to Robert James enclosing lists of cargo for several company ships which had arrived at Amsterdam.
Letter 139 E. Clarke in London to an unknown individual giving thanks for helping him obtain a promotion as a Captain in the East India Company's military service.
Letter 28 Memorial of Mary Campbell to the Court requesting the share of the bounty due to her late husband for the role he played in the reduction of Budge Budge led by Colonel Robert Clive.
Letter 74 John Calcraft in Channel Row to Robert James requesting to know when the Company's ships will sail so they can ensure Colonel Draper's provisions are loaded on time.
Letter 179 Petition of John Blackford in Bombay to the Court complaining that his case has been delayed in the Mayor's Court and requesting some financial relief in light of the losses he has incurred by the delays.
